Understanding Occupational Therapy (OT)

Occupational therapy empowers individuals across all age groups to engage meaningfully in daily activities, or “occupations,” despite physical, cognitive, or emotional barriers. It emphasizes practical, real-world skills rather than medical treatment alone.
